>>> I have a Asterisk 13 with PJSIP running on cloud, and snom phones at
>>> client site, but when my clients home internet public ip changes incoming
>>> does not work. the PJSIP Contact seems to be not updated. is there a
>>> solution for this. I have allowed multiple registrations to the extension.
